We compared two versions of phone SoCs: 4 cores 2500MHz Qualcomm Snapdragon 801 vs. 8 cores 3400MHz Google Tensor G5 . You will find out which processor performs better in benchmark tests, key specifications, power consumption, and more.

Main Differences

Google Tensor G5 's Advantages
Better graphics card performance FLOPS (1.536 TFLOPS vs 0.148 TFLOPS )
Higher Frequency (3400MHz vs 2500MHz)
More modern manufacturing process (3nm vs 28nm)
Released 11 years and 6 months late
